On February 28, 1827, the Baltimore & Ohio Railroad became the very first U.S. railway chartered for transportation of freight and passengers on a commercial basis. The initial investors wanted a Baltimore ( at that time, America's 2nd largest city after New York )railroad to compete with the Erie Canal.
This 1899 Preferred Trust Stock certificate of the Baltimore & Ohio Railroad represents the number of shares of preferred stock in the company to be held in trust until March, 1904, shown in the upper right corner ( handwritten in ) and perforated into the certificate in the upper left by the vignette of the train. At a book value of $100 a share, this certificate represents a sizeable investment for the turn of the century. Each with a truly classic vignette of a steam locomotive.
